MX2 Series Variable Frequency Drive (VFD)
Omron's MX2 series multi-function compact inverter born to drive machines
Omron's MX2 was developed to harmonize advanced motor and machine control by using VFD technology for control of pumps and motors. Thanks to its advanced design and algorithms, the MX2 provides smooth control down to zero speed, plus precise operation for cyclic operations and torque control capability in open loop. VFD advantages include energy savings and offer protection from electrical faults such as short circuits.
